when i plug the power adaptor into my psp the orange charging light doesnt come on. but i have been managing by charging my battery through my bros psp but now its starting to get to me lol .i was wondering if anybody has the same problem as me or if they knew a fix for this.

Maybe one day you had water on your adapter and you plugged it in?

Sorry buddy, but it seemed like your 2.0 Amperes fuse blew. You have to open up your psp to bridge it.

OR

Your psp is fully charged.. go to the system settings and look at the batter level.
